| // Copyright 2011 The Chromium Authors. All rights reserved. |
| // Use of this source code is governed by a BSD-style license that can be |
| // found in the LICENSE file. |
| |
| #ifndef CC_TREES_LAYER_TREE_SETTINGS_H_ |
| #define CC_TREES_LAYER_TREE_SETTINGS_H_ |
| |
| #include <stddef.h> |
| |
| #include <vector> |
| |
| #include "base/time/time.h" |
| #include "cc/cc_export.h" |
| #include "cc/debug/layer_tree_debug_state.h" |
| #include "cc/scheduler/scheduler_settings.h" |
| #include "cc/tiles/tile_manager_settings.h" |
| #include "cc/trees/managed_memory_policy.h" |
| #include "components/viz/common/display/renderer_settings.h" |
| #include "components/viz/common/resources/resource_format.h" |
| #include "components/viz/common/resources/resource_settings.h" |
| #include "third_party/skia/include/core/SkColor.h" |
| #include "ui/gfx/geometry/size.h" |
| |
| namespace cc { |
| |
| class CC_EXPORT LayerTreeSettings { |
| public: |
| LayerTreeSettings(); |
| LayerTreeSettings(const LayerTreeSettings& other); |
| virtual ~LayerTreeSettings(); |
| |
| SchedulerSettings ToSchedulerSettings() const; |
| TileManagerSettings ToTileManagerSettings() const; |
| |
| viz::ResourceSettings resource_settings; |
| bool single_thread_proxy_scheduler = true; |
| bool main_frame_before_activation_enabled = false; |
| bool using_synchronous_renderer_compositor = false; |
| bool enable_early_damage_check = false; |
| // When |enable_early_damage_check| is true, the early damage check is |
| // performed if one of the last |damaged_frame_limit| frames had no damage. |
| int damaged_frame_limit = 3; |
| bool enable_latency_recovery = true; |
| bool can_use_lcd_text = true; |
| bool gpu_rasterization_forced = false; |
| int gpu_rasterization_msaa_sample_count = 0; |
| float gpu_rasterization_skewport_target_time_in_seconds = 0.2f; |
| bool create_low_res_tiling = false; |
| bool use_stream_video_draw_quad = false; |
| |
| enum ScrollbarAnimator { |
| NO_ANIMATOR, |
| ANDROID_OVERLAY, |
| AURA_OVERLAY, |
| }; |
| ScrollbarAnimator scrollbar_animator = NO_ANIMATOR; |
| base::TimeDelta scrollbar_fade_delay; |
| base::TimeDelta scrollbar_fade_duration; |
| base::TimeDelta scrollbar_thinning_duration; |
| bool scrollbar_flash_after_any_scroll_update = false; |
| bool scrollbar_flash_when_mouse_enter = false; |
| SkColor solid_color_scrollbar_color = SK_ColorWHITE; |
| bool timeout_and_draw_when_animation_checkerboards = true; |
| bool layer_transforms_should_scale_layer_contents = false; |
| bool layers_always_allowed_lcd_text = false; |
| float minimum_contents_scale = 0.0625f; |
| float low_res_contents_scale_factor = 0.25f; |
| float top_controls_show_threshold = 0.5f; |
| float top_controls_hide_threshold = 0.5f; |
| double background_animation_rate = 1.0; |
| gfx::Size default_tile_size; |
| gfx::Size max_untiled_layer_size; |
| // If set, indicates the largest tile size we will use for GPU Raster. If not |
| // set, no limit is enforced. |
| gfx::Size max_gpu_raster_tile_size; |
| gfx::Size minimum_occlusion_tracking_size; |
| // 3000 pixels should give sufficient area for prepainting. |
| // Note this value is specified with an ideal contents scale in mind. That |
| // is, the ideal tiling would use this value as the padding. |
| // TODO(vmpstr): Figure out a better number that doesn't depend on scale. |
| int tiling_interest_area_padding = 3000; |
| float skewport_target_time_in_seconds = 1.0f; |
| int skewport_extrapolation_limit_in_screen_pixels = 2000; |
| size_t max_memory_for_prepaint_percentage = 100; |
| bool use_zero_copy = false; |
| bool use_partial_raster = false; |
| bool enable_elastic_overscroll = false; |
| bool ignore_root_layer_flings = false; |
| size_t scheduled_raster_task_limit = 32; |
| bool use_occlusion_for_tile_prioritization = false; |
| bool use_layer_lists = false; |
| int max_staging_buffer_usage_in_bytes = 32 * 1024 * 1024; |
| ManagedMemoryPolicy memory_policy; |
| size_t decoded_image_working_set_budget_bytes = 128 * 1024 * 1024; |
| int max_preraster_distance_in_screen_pixels = 1000; |
| bool use_rgba_4444 = false; |
| bool unpremultiply_and_dither_low_bit_depth_tiles = false; |
| |
| bool enable_mask_tiling = true; |
| |
| // If set to true, the compositor may selectively defer image decodes to the |
| // Image Decode Service and raster tiles without images until the decode is |
| // ready. |
| bool enable_checker_imaging = false; |
| |
| // The minimum size of an image we should considering decoding using the |
| // deferred path. |
| size_t min_image_bytes_to_checker = 1 * 1024 * 1024; // 1MB. |
| |
| // Disables checkering of images when not using gpu rasterization. |
| bool only_checker_images_with_gpu_raster = false; |
| |
| LayerTreeDebugState initial_debug_state; |
| |
| // Indicates that the LayerTreeHost should defer commits unless it has a valid |
| // viz::LocalSurfaceId set. |
| bool enable_surface_synchronization = false; |
| |
| // Indicates the case when a sub-frame gets its own LayerTree because it's |
| // rendered in a different process from its ancestor frames. |
| bool is_layer_tree_for_subframe = false; |
| |
| // Determines whether we disallow non-exact matches when finding resources |
| // in ResourcePool. Only used for layout or pixel tests, as non-deterministic |
| // resource sizes can lead to floating point error and noise in these tests. |
| bool disallow_non_exact_resource_reuse = false; |
| |
| // Whether the Scheduler should wait for all pipeline stages before attempting |
| // to draw. If |true|, they will block indefinitely until all stages have |
| // completed the current BeginFrame before triggering their own BeginFrame |
| // deadlines. |
| bool wait_for_all_pipeline_stages_before_draw = false; |
| |
| // Whether layer tree commits should be made directly to the active |
| // tree on the impl thread. If |false| LayerTreeHostImpl creates a |
| // pending layer tree and produces that as the 'sync tree' with |
| // which LayerTreeHost synchronizes. If |true| LayerTreeHostImpl |
| // produces the active tree as its 'sync tree'. |
| bool commit_to_active_tree = true; |
| |
| // Whether image animations can be reset to the beginning to avoid skipping |
| // many frames. |
| bool enable_image_animation_resync = true; |
| |
| // Whether to use edge anti-aliasing for all layer types that supports it. |
| bool enable_edge_anti_aliasing = true; |
| |
| // Whether to request presentation time regardless if existance of |
| // presentation time callbacks. |
| bool always_request_presentation_time = false; |
| |
| // Whether SetViewportSizeAndScale should update the painted scale factor or |
| // the device scale factor. |
| bool use_painted_device_scale_factor = false; |
| |
| // Whether a HitTestRegionList should be built from the active layer tree when |
| // submitting a CompositorFrame. |
| bool build_hit_test_data = false; |
| |
| // When false, sync tokens are expected to be present, and are verified, |
| // before transfering gpu resources to the display compositor. |
| bool delegated_sync_points_required = true; |
| }; |
| |
| } // namespace cc |
| |
| #endif // CC_TREES_LAYER_TREE_SETTINGS_H_ |
